🎶 Reading the Rhythm

Before you cancel, reject, or abandon it, ask yourself whether it needs to end or evolve.

Today, looking into the cards, I see feelings of rejecting, removing, stopping, or cancelling what is producing feelings of apathy or indifference within you. The feeling of having worked at something for a long time and then trying to decide whether to keep it or let go of it entirely.

You may be taking a yes or no, all or nothing approach to the decision. However, as this has the potential to create far reaching consequences for your life and future, you need to take a breath and view it from a larger perspective.

The Lovers is often seen as a card of choice, but it can also speak to integration. You may believe you need to choose between old and new, security and growth, responsibility and excitement, or practicality and passion. Yet the solution may not be choosing one over the other.

The solution may be finding a way for both to coexist.

The question becomes, are you choosing between these things, or are you finding a way to bring them together?

The 4 of Cups can sometimes indicate becoming so focused on what is no longer satisfying that you overlook what is quietly being offered in its place. Before making a final decision, the Ace of Swords suggests stepping back and looking again.

Is there another option, perspective, or approach that has been sitting in plain sight waiting to be recognised?

With the Knight of Wands in the Soul Expression position and the Ace of Swords in the Context position, this feels less like an ending and more like a call for renewal.

The Knight of Wands suggests you have built your skills, talents, and abilities to a certain point, but now it is time to take them further. To challenge yourself. To test yourself. To become excited about what is possible when you bring fresh energy to what already exists.

The Ace of Swords indicates that what needs to change may not be the situation itself, but the way you are viewing it.

What you want to reject because you are no longer “feeling it” may not actually be the problem.

The problem may be that the current way of doing it has reached its limit.

A new perspective creates new possibilities.

A new approach creates new energy.

A new challenge creates new engagement.

With Justice in the future position, balance becomes important.

Justice follows the Lovers, reminding you that every choice creates a consequence. Not a punishment, simply a result.

Before rejecting, removing, cancelling, or abandoning something, consider what that decision creates six months from now, twelve months from now, or beyond.

Justice asks what is fair.

Fair to your time.

Fair to your energy.

Fair to your future.

Fair to what you have already built.

A balanced approach allows you to move forward in a way that gives back as much as you put in. One that is sustainable, supportive, and capable of growing over time.

What feels flat may not be finished.

It may simply have outgrown its current form.


✨ Mid-Week Guidance

Don’t decide whether it stays or goes until you’ve considered whether it can be done differently.

Whatever is feeling flat, uninspiring, or disconnected does not necessarily need to be abandoned. Before removing it completely, consider whether it needs to be refreshed, updated, challenged, or approached in a different way.

Step back and look again. Are you ready to walk away because something is truly finished, or because the current way of doing it has reached its limit? A different perspective may reveal a different way of doing what already exists.

Sometimes what needs to change is not the thing itself, but the way it is currently being done.

Before you walk away, make sure you’re not standing at the edge of an evolution.
